2003 ford expedition 4.6 v-8 will turn over but wont start

This is a wide open question, but the first thing to ask is if the vehicle had been in an accident or jolt of some kind, the fuel cutoff switch may need to be reset. That should be located in the rear of your vehicle on the drivers side in a panel just inside the rear hatch door. If that is not the issue, you will need to start eliminating items, like the fuel pump. That can be tested using a fuel pressure guage and connecting it to the schroeder valve on the fuel rail. If you are getting proper fuel, your next test can be checking the coil pack. I believe yours would be with each spark plug. There are many other items and details for each item to test, but you need to start eliminating the easiest possible problems first.

Is there an electric starter switch on a 2003 ford expedition truck4.6L ? If so where is it located

The electric starter switch is the part that is behind the part your key goes into. Is the security light on steady or flashing rapidly? Have you checked for power at the small wire on the starter with the key in the crank position? Have you tried starting with the transmission in neutral?

Which firing order goes out first on a 2003 Ford expedition?

For 2003 Ford Expedition there are 4 different engines:
========================================================================

For Expedition 4.6L engines: Firing Order 1-3-7-2-6-5-4-8

For Frod Expedition 5.4L engines:

Firing order 1-3-7-2-6-5-4-8

Ford Expedition 4.0L engines:

Firing order 1-4-2-5-3-6 ---

For Ford Expedition 6.8L engines:

Firing Order: 1-6-5-10-2-7-3-8-4-9

My 2003 ford expedition won't turn over the battery is o.k. tries to start but wont turn over

One of two things, if your battery is ok (local parts stores check those free), the other thing could be your starter. if you check your battery at the store they can also check your starter as well if you take it in to them.

2003 ford expedition will not start

check battery and cables.if battery is 12.5 volts. look at cables for looseness and corrosion.if corroded clean cables and battery post. also check to make sure the alternator is charging.
